Franchise Area

⊗ AMI Stadium ⊗ Alpine Energy Stadium ⊗ Trafalgar Park

The Crusaders' franchise area consists of the regions controlled by the Buller, Canterbury, Mid-Canterbury, South Canterbury, Tasman and West Coast rugby unions. Before 2006, when the domestic National Provincial Championship was reorganised, Canterbury was the only provincial union playing division one (now ITM Cup) within the Crusaders' franchise area. As a result, the majority of Crusaders players played for Canterbury. Today, the Crusaders' franchise area contains two ITM Cup sides — Canterbury and Tasman.
